Job summary
Hanson Professional Services Inc. is seeking an experienced Electrical Engineer specializing in Distribution System Design. The position requires a Professional Engineer license and a minimum of 8 years in electric distribution engineering. Responsibilities include leading designs for overhead and underground systems, providing technical oversight, and collaborating with utilities. The role offers a salary range of $147,000 to $175,000 and benefits such as performance bonuses, a 401(k), and comprehensive health plans.
